Commit History

Author SHA1 Message Date
  Yawning Angel 353c71516e Add support for getrandom() and getentropy() when available 8 years ago
  Nick Mathewson 2259de0de7 Always hash crypto_strongest_rand() along with some prng 8 years ago
  Nick Mathewson e5754c42d1 Merge branch 'bug17686_v2_027' 8 years ago
  Nick Mathewson 1cfa2bc859 Fix documentation for crypto_rand* 8 years ago
  Nick Mathewson ddcbe26474 Now that crypto_rand() cannot fail, it should return void. 8 years ago
  Nick Mathewson 10fdee6285 Add crypto-initializer functions to those whose return values must be checked 8 years ago
  Nick Mathewson dedea28c2e Make crypto_seed_rng() and crypto_rand() less scary. 8 years ago
  teor (Tim Wilson-Brown) b1b8f7982e Check the return value of HMAC in crypto.c and assert on error 8 years ago
  Nick Mathewson 45caeec9a0 Merge remote-tracking branch 'teor/comments-20151123' 8 years ago
  Nick Mathewson 7194d3d957 Tweak gtank's sha512 patch a little 8 years ago
  George Tankersley 695412302b implement teor's comments 8 years ago
  George Tankersley ff54cc8481 add SHA512 support to crypto 8 years ago
  teor (Tim Wilson-Brown) 5b2adfb3d4 Fix comments to describe actual return values (crypto.c) 8 years ago
  teor (Tim Wilson-Brown) 84d1373ba0 Fix typo in comment on crypto_add_spaces_to_fp 8 years ago
  teor (Tim Wilson-Brown) 604d3ee48d Comment only: crypto_seed_rng no longer has a "startup" parameter 8 years ago
  Nick Mathewson accb726db6 Remove a little duplicated code in TAP key expansion 8 years ago
  Nick Mathewson 3aebeeffa5 Every openssl we support has ERR_remove_thread_state 8 years ago
  Nick Mathewson c32a43a4d2 Move openssl version compatibility defines into a new header. 8 years ago
  Yawning Angel 3e3ec750cd Fix compilation with OpenSSL 1.1.0-dev. 8 years ago
  Nick Mathewson b5aa257d46 Fix "make check-spaces" 8 years ago
  Ola Bini 94e5db3dca Add tests for tortls.c 8 years ago
  Nick Mathewson 280672bdbc Handle negative inputs to crypto_random_time_range(). 8 years ago
  Yawning Angel af898f5475 Add crypto_rand_unmocked, which is crypto_rand without mocking. 8 years ago
  Nick Mathewson 347fe449fe Move formatting functions around. 8 years ago
  Yawning Angel 840e68d917 Integrate and enable ed25519-donna. 9 years ago
  Yawning Angel f079c27761 Integrate the accelerated Curve25519 scalar basemult. 9 years ago
  Nick Mathewson 753797391f More tweaks for windows compilation. (ick) 9 years ago
  Nick Mathewson d9052c629b Remove checks for visual C 6. 9 years ago
  Nick Mathewson 7816ba8f1a Add assertions to crypto_dh_dup() 9 years ago
  Nick Mathewson 1b52e95028 Merge branch '12498_ed25519_keys_v6' 9 years ago